Abstract

Fluoroalkylation reactions of (hetero)aromatics have been accomplished through the low-power illumination from red LEDs (λmax = 635 nm) of commercially available perfluoroalkyl iodides RF-I and phthalocyanine zinc salt as photocatalyst in MeCN : DMF solvent mixture. This methodology has been extended to the perfluorobutylation of sulfides. As far as we are concerned, this is the first report on a perfluoroalkylation reaction of (hetero)aromatics and sulfides under red-light photocatalysis.
